Grasping Wagering Requirements on Spins
What Exactly Are Wagering Requirements?
Wagering requirements are the multiplier I have to wager through before I can withdraw any bonus winnings. If I win $50 from my welcome spins and the requirement is 35x, I need to put $1,750 in bets with my bonus balance. I see it as a playthrough target, not a punishment. It prevents the casino from being exploited, and once I understand the maths, I can choose games that assist me clear it effectively without draining my balance through wild volatility swings.
Figuring Out Playthrough on Spin Winnings
I always carry out the maths before I spin. I take the total I’ve won from the free rounds and apply the stated wagering figure. If I won $80 and the requirement is 40x, my playthrough obligation is $3,200. Then I review the game weighting table. Slots usually count 100%, so every dollar I bet applies fully. Table games often contribute only 10% or 0%, so I avoid them while clearing a spins bonus, or I’ll fail to reach the target in time.
Game Contribution and Contributions
Not all games are the same when I’m grinding a wagering requirement. Vegas Hero makes its contribution percentages clearly listed. Most pokies offer 100%, but some high-RTP slots or jackpot titles might be left out or contribute less. I’ve seen classic blackjack contribute just 5%. If I accidentally play a restricted game, my bonus and any winnings can be taken away. I keep a mental list of approved high-contribution slots and stick to them without fail until the requirement hits zero.

Welcome Spins Expiration: Make Sure to Use Them
Typical Expiration Times
Sign-up spins come with a time limit. Usually, I have from 24 hours to 7 days to claim and play the spins once they are credited to my account. Afterward, they disappear. The playthrough requirement also has its own expiry, typically 7 to 30 days from the moment I start wagering. I’ve wasted batches of spins before just by neglecting to log in. Now I set a phone reminder the moment I join, because unclaimed spins are the casino’s easiest profit and my largest wasted chance.
Tracking Expiration Dates
I don’t depend on memory. Vegas Hero’s bonus section shows the precise remaining time for each active bonus. I review it at the start of every session. If I notice a batch of spins expires in six hours, I use them right away, even if I had planned to play later. I also keep track of the wagering deadline separately. If I’m pressed for time, I switch to low-volatility slots and lower bet sizes to work through the remaining wagering instead of gambling on a last-minute bust-out.

Payout Limits and Payout Restrictions
Why Do Casinos Limit Payouts?
A payout limit is the maximum on how much I can withdraw from my bonus spins winnings, no matter how lucky I get. Casinos impose these caps to shield themselves from outlier jackpots on free rounds. Without a cap, one big payout on a free spin could deplete a promotion budget. I accept the cap; I just account for it in my expectations. Being aware of the limit from the start keeps me from getting frustrated if I hit a massive win and can only withdraw a portion.

In What Ways Do Welcome Spins Differ from No Deposit Spins?
Numerous Aussie players struggle with this. No deposit spins work simply: I don’t have to deposit a cent. I join, and they arrive. Welcome spins, however, demand a qualifying deposit. As soon as I top up my Vegas Hero account with the minimum amount, the spins activate. That deposit changes the whole risk-reward feel, because I’ve got my own money on the line from the get-go.
The upside: deposit-tied welcome spins generally have much more favorable terms. I’ve observed no deposit offers often carry sky-high wagering requirements and extremely low cashout caps. With a deposit-based welcome spins package, the casino views me as a dedicated player, so the playthrough multipliers are lower and the max withdrawal limits increase, which means I can retain more of what I win.
Another big difference concerns the number of spins. No deposit deals seldom give more than 20 or 30 spins. Welcome spins tied to a deposit can scale up a lot. When I made a deposit at Vegas Hero, I got a much bigger batch than any no deposit promo I’d seen. More spins mean more chances to trigger a bonus round or hit a good win, so the whole thing feels less like a token gesture.
